After grit blasting, heavily corroded steelwork requires a heavy-duty paint system.

We have a vast range of coatings and systems at our disposal. More often than not and because a lot of our work involves local authority bridge maintenance, the use of Highways Agency approved systems is something that we are very familiar with.

In addition we carry a range of testing and inspection equipment that includes wet and dry film thickness gauges, a pull-off gauge to test paint adhesion, spark test equipment to test for porosity and pinholes within the coating, as well as a dew point meter to test climatic conditions.
